Join your local library!<br />

Having a library card<br />

unlocks a world of<br />

possibilities, no matter<br />

your age.<br />

Rotherham Libraries has 15<br />

libraries across the town that<br />

members can access.<br />

The shelves are filled with the<br />

latest best sellers, forgotten classics,<br />

and books you might have never<br />

heard of or considered before.<br />

On the off chance you can’t find<br />

something that piques your interest,<br />

there is also an online cloud library<br />

where you can read e-books or<br />

listen to audiobooks via an app on<br />

your phone, tablet or e-reader all for<br />

free. All you need is your library card<br />

<br />

number and pin and off you go!<br />

As a member of Rotherham<br />

Libraries, you can also sign up<br />

to Pressreader for free to read a<br />

huge collection of newspapers and<br />

magazines for free.<br />

As well as books, your local<br />

library may offer IT sessions<br />

covering anything from the basics<br />

for beginners to researching your<br />

family history.<br />

There are also regular activities<br />

taking place, from rhyme time for<br />

toddlers to knit and natter or readers<br />

groups for adults.<br />

Find out how to sign up at<br />

www.rotherham.gov.uk/<br />

libraries<br />
